在使用Excel的过程中,有一个比较常用的函数,那就是IF函数。下面为大家介绍一下有关IF函数的解释和简单的应用。
首先我们来看一下IF函数的语法:
IF(logical_test, [value_if_true], [value_if_false])
IF(所要计算的值或表达式,logical_test为true时返回的值,logical_test为false时返回的值)。
在本文中,我们以判断学生的成绩是否合格的案例来进行说明。
1. 如下图所示,学生的成绩在B列,C列中用于返回判断是否及格的结果,如果学生的成绩大于或等于60,则为及格,否则为不及格。
2. 我们在C2单元格中输入=IF(B2>=60,"及格","不及格"),再按Enter键返回第一个学生的判定结果。
3. 鼠标放在C2单元格右下角变成黑色十字后,再下拉填充,得到其他学生的判定结果。
4. 我们也可以换一种思维来写此案例中的IF函数,=IF(B2<60,"不及格","及格"),即设置判定的表达式为成绩小于60时,为true则返回“不及格”,为false则返回“及格”。
#一起读书吧#
在IF函数中套用另一个IF函数:
在下面的案例中,我们需要根据所设置的成绩区间来确定学生成绩的等级:当成绩小于60时为“不及格”,成绩在60到80之间为等级“B”,成绩大于或等于80为等级“A”。
1. 我们在E2单元格中输入=IF(B2<60,"不及格",IF(B2>=80,"A","B")),即先确定是否及格,如果学生的成绩及格,则再根据是否大于或等于80来确定是等级A还是B。
2. 在确定第一个学生的等级之后,鼠标放在E2单元格的右下角变成黑色十字后,再下拉填充。
IF函数在Excel的很多场景都可能会应用到,具体的根据自己的工作需求进行设计和调整,如有相关问题,也可在评论区交流!
联系客服